Cathie Wood’s Ark Invest continues to sell Tesla shares, despite the stock’s rise and the company’s potential in AI. The investment firm, led by Cathie Wood, made several trades on Wednesday, with the most significant being the sale of Tesla shares.
Ark Invest sold 20,874 shares of Tesla through its Ark Autonomous Technology & Robotics ETF, ARKQ, with a trade value of $5.7 million. This move comes as Tesla’s stock continues to climb, following the EV maker’s impressive second-quarter deliveries and positive analyst sentiment for further growth in the second half of the year.
Despite the consistent selling of Tesla shares, the company remains a top holding in Ark’s key ETFs. Tesla’s stock is on track to surpass the $300 mark, but Ark Invest seems undeterred by the upward trajectory.
Nevertheless, Ark Invest remains optimistic about Tesla’s long-term prospects, especially in the field of AI. The investment firm’s analyst, Frank Downing, predicts that Tesla’s AI training capacity will witness substantial growth, with a compounded annual growth rate of 273% from 2021 to 2024. This expansion could potentially enable Tesla to be the first company to launch a nationwide autonomous taxi platform.
